Through an in-depth research of the human resource management status of Chongqing Hualong Special Steel Co., Ltd, a private enterprise with assets rearrangement not before long, this thesis analyzes the problems and challenges of human resource management in the process of assets rearrangement, traces its origin and proposes solutions with pertinence and maneuverability. With the proposed measures and targeted at economic organizations of private corporate system enterprises which are transformed from net assets incision of state-owned enterprises, it proposes several suggestions for human resource management in the transformation process.
